Comprehending Parrot Species
Parrots come from the order Psittaciformes, which includes roughly 393 species divided into 3 households: Psittacidae (real parrots), Cacatuidae (cockatoos), and Strigopidae (New Zealand parrots). Each species is unique, with its own set of characteristics, natural environments, and care requirements.

Lovebirds (Genus Agapornis)
Lovebirds are small, social birds initially from Africa. They are known for their affectionate habits and strong pair bonds. Adult lovebirds normally reach a size of 5 to 7 inches and have a life-span of 10 to 15 years. These birds can be trained to carry out techniques and are understood for their spirited nature.

3. African Grey Parrots
Prominent for their exceptional mimicry and smart habits, African Grey Parrots are medium-sized birds with a credibility for being outstanding talkers. Their average size is around 12-14 inches, and they can live for over 40 years. They thrive on mental stimulation and social interaction.

5. Parakeets
Parakeets, especially the English Budgerigar, are popular pet birds that are friendly and fairly simple to take care of. They are little, normally determining between 7 to 8 inches long, and live for about 5 to 10 years. Their friendly nature makes them great companions for households and people.

Not all parrot species are suitable as pets. Some need more attention and care than others. Consider your way of life and experience with birds before choosing a species.
Q2: How long do parrots live?
Parrot lifespans differ by types. Budgerigars live 5-10 years, while African Grey Parrots can live 40-60 years. Mindful consideration of their life expectancy is crucial for potential owners.

Q4: Are parrots untidy?
Yes, parrots can be untidy eaters. Routine cleaning of their cages and surrounding locations is essential to maintain health.
Q5: What should I feed my parrot?
A well-balanced diet includes high-quality pellets, fresh fruits, and veggies. Avoid feeding them avocado, chocolate, and other foods hazardous to birds.
